Chhindgaon Population - Bastar, Chhattisgarh

Chhindgaon is a medium size village located in Lohandiguda Tehsil of Bastar district, Chhattisgarh with total 300 families residing. The Chhindgaon village has population of 1183 of which 556 are males while 627 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Chhindgaon village population of children with age 0-6 is 201 which makes up 16.99 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Chhindgaon village is 1128 which is higher than Chhattisgarh state average of 991. Child Sex Ratio for the Chhindgaon as per census is 1116, higher than Chhattisgarh average of 969.

Chhindgaon village has lower literacy rate compared to Chhattisgarh. In 2011, literacy rate of Chhindgaon village was 53.16 % compared to 70.28 % of Chhattisgarh. In Chhindgaon Male literacy stands at 61.17 % while female literacy rate was 46.07 %.

Caste Factor

In Chhindgaon village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 70.41 % of total population in Chhindgaon village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Chhindgaon village of Bastar.

Work Profile

In Chhindgaon village out of total population, 550 were engaged in work activities. 77.45 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 22.55 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 550 workers engaged in Main Work, 329 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 31 were Agricultural labourer.
